The Path to Digital Presence

Conversations with Jens revealed the scope of the task. ABCcut is a versatile craft business - their range of services extends from classic foil lettering to modern illuminated signage. We needed to clearly structure this diversity for abccut.de.

Structuring the Craft

After thorough analysis, I developed an appropriate structure for ABCcut's service portfolio. The main task: Presenting the various craft services in a clear and user-friendly manner.

Vehicle Wrapping Example Falck Transport

The result was a clearly structured navigation with ten specialized service areas:

  • Foil Lettering
  • Vehicle Wrapping
  • Digital Printing
  • Embroidery
  • Banners and Flags
  • Stamps
  • Laser Engraving
  • Signs
  • 3D Letters
  • Illuminated Signage

Each area received its own section on the website. It was important to me to showcase the craftsmanship expertise while ensuring easy navigation.

For presenting work samples, we opted for a classic gallery. Over the years, Jens had collected many photos of his projects - from small stamps to large vehicle wrappings. We wanted to make these accessible to website visitors.

Gallery overview of ABCcut craftwork: stamps, engravings, and letterings

The implementation is intentionally kept simple: A grid layout shows the projects in overview. Clicking opens a larger view with details about the respective work. The design takes a back seat - the craftsmanship quality is in the foreground.

Key points of the gallery:

  • Grid view for quick overview
  • Large image views on click
  • Sorted by work areas
  • Works on all screen sizes

Digital Challenge: A Lesson in Crisis Management

In November 2020, the website fell victim to a larger wave of attacks on WordPress installations. Due to a missing security update by the system administrator, attackers managed to place unwanted content on the website.

My tasks in this situation:

  • Identifying and removing the injected content
  • Installing and configuring additional security plugins
  • Checking potential SEO impacts via Google Search Console
  • Installing a security plugin

Through quick action, I was able to promptly clean up the website and equip it with improved security measures. An important lesson learned from this incident: Regular security updates and proactive monitoring are essential for the secure operation of a WordPress installation.

The Result: Fast and Solid

The new website went online after a few weeks of development time. This was possible because it was clear from the start what needed to be done: I've known WordPress for over 10 years, the technical requirements were defined, and with Jens, I had a client who knew what he wanted.

What worked well:

  • Weekly brief alignments
  • Direct feedback on change requests
  • Clear task list that I worked through point by point

Website visitors find their way around well - this is shown by the feedback from ABCcut's customers. They particularly appreciate the clear presentation of the various craft services.
